I have a Smart Tank plus 651. It has cartridges you fill, not replace. As far as I can tell, you cannot get the cartridges out of the printer. I'm getting this error that will not go away even after restart:
Remove and reinstall the indicated print cartridge, making sure that it is correctly installed.
- Although it says "the indicated print cartridge", it does not appear to give me any indication of a print cartridge.
- The home page of the app also says Cartridge Problem without telling me which cartridge
- I FINALLY got the information in the app when I attempted to update the firmware. I navigated to Printer Settings > Advanced Settings > Tools: Tri-color Cartridge: Cartridge Problem
- The error appeared half way through a print job.
- All the tanks are about half full.
I've gotten this error in the past and was able to clear it by opening and closing all of the ink ports. I tried that several times this time and it did not work.
I attempted these fixes, in order:
- Open, then close all of the ink ports
- Turn the printer off, then back on
- Hard reset (remove power cable for >1 minute and then plug in)
- Firmware update (firmware is up-to-date)
